LX470 Drivers Seat lumbar support - how to improve?

Anybody share my gripe about the LX470 Drivers Seat lumbar support?

My 99 LX470 Drivers Seat really could use more (positive / convex) lumbar support. It just doesn't adjust to a very positive/convex degree, and my average-build lower back would appreciate more support.

By comparison, the seats in our other vehicles (96 GMC truck, 04 Sienna) DO have good lumbar support.

I believe that Lexus may have designed this seat for the "95th percentile" LX470 buyer - a person who fits the typical affluent middle-aged American shape profile, meaning with extra girth around the midsection. The seat might feel good to that person, but not me.

I'm tempted to take the seat apart and add some material to the lumbar support area myself. Anyone done this with this seat?
